Volunteers urged to join ‘Team 2013’ for World Police and Fire Games

Volunteer Now are encouraging people throughout Northern Ireland to volunteer for next summer’s World Police and Fire Games (WPFG) 1-10 August 2013.

The Games will involve 10,000 competitors from over 70 countries competing in more than 60 sports.  It is also expected that more than 15,000 of the athletes’ families and friends will take the opportunity to visit Northern Ireland.

 It will provide an opportunity to showcase Northern Ireland’s ability to organise and host major events and impress visitors with our friendliness and capacity to deliver a spectacular successful Games.

Some 3,500 volunteers will be needed to help make the 2013 Games the friendliest ever. There are many roles available, which will give people with a range of skills the chance to be a part of this once in a lifetime opportunity. You could be volunteering within the Opening and Closing Ceremony or the Athletes’ Village, or perhaps roles within sport, accreditation, transport, media, welcome ambassadors, media... and many more.
